I want this dog


I have been looking at these Weimaraner puppies for about 4 years. This is the only dog I will accept in my home. I am not a dog person, but I really want this puppy. I saw them about 6 years ago. I thought they were the cutiest things. Then 4 years ago, I saw one at the pet store and it was LOVE AT FIRST SIGHT. Everytime I see one my heart melts. The problem is I never owned a dog, These dogs require a lot of exercise. I live in an apartment. Oh, did I mention these dogs can get up to 70 lbs. . What do I do??????????????

I suggest that you do more research on these dogs. They are wonderful dogs and usually very friendly. They require a lot of exercise and if they don't get it, they may tear up your house. I have a lab and he needs exercise and he is very good with children and other pets. He is my first dog, but I did research on him before I bought one and asked myself the important questions, such as would I be able to take care of him properly. Don't forget that having a dog is not cheap! And to have a puppy is even more work..They are essentially babies! They wine and cry and piddle on the floor. I love animals, but they are an investment and remember that they will be with you for at least the next ten years. Hope I gave you some things to think about! And yes, those pups are so cute!
